Major Traffic Disruption on I-15 in Victorville

Victorville, June 20, 2025 -

A traffic collision on Interstate 15 North in Victorville, CA, caused significant traffic disruptions today. The incident involved one vehicle and occurred around 8:15 PM. Emergency services responded quickly, dispatching multiple units to the scene to manage the situation effectively.

Due to the collision, the D Street off-ramp was closed for approximately one and a half hours, resulting in delays and congestion for drivers in the area. Motorists experienced backups as traffic was redirected, impacting the flow along Interstate 15 during the busy evening commute.

Emergency responders worked diligently to clear the scene and ensure safety for all road users. A tow truck was called to assist with the vehicle involved in the traffic incident, although details regarding the vehicle's final status were not provided.
